5. Vyonyx

Vyonyx is known for its conceptual, atmospheric, and visually expressive renderings. Rather than focusing solely on hyper-realism, the studio leans toward artistic interpretation. They deliver images that highlight design intent, mood, and spatial emotion. 

Their visuals often feature soft lighting, painterly effects, and strong compositional storytelling, making Vyonyx particularly popular for architectural competitions, masterplans, and early-stage design communication.

Architects appreciate Vyonyx for its ability to convey the soul of a project rather than just its technical accuracy.

6. Luxigon

Luxigon is one of the most distinctive visualization studios thanks to its vibrant, creative, and stylized rendering approach.

Their work stands out in competitions and conceptual presentations because they rely on bold colors, dynamic framing, and expressive artistic techniques. 

Luxigon’s images often resemble modern digital illustrations that capture the imagination while still communicating architectural intention.

This makes the studio a strong choice for progressive architects, innovative design firms, and conceptual projects where originality is key.

7. MIR

Before anything else, MIR built its reputation as a Norwegian visualization studio with a soft, minimalist, and atmospheric style. So, they focus their renderings on natural light, strong environmental integration, and a calm, peaceful feel.

Often, they look like fine art rather than typical CGI. MIR visuals create a sense of calm and emotional resonance, making them ideal for cultural buildings, nature-focused designs, and contemporary architecture. 

Their style appeals to architects who want to highlight how their designs harmonize with surroundings rather than overwhelm them.

MIR’s unique artistic philosophy has made their work iconic in the visualization industry.

8. The Boundary

The Boundary is a tech leader in ultra-realistic CGI and real-time visuals. They use advanced tools like Unreal Engine to create interactive experiences, virtual apartments, and digital showrooms. So, they also build multiplayer design spaces. Besides that, their still images are clean, sharp, and photorealistic, which makes them a great fit for luxury and commercial projects.

Basically, their virtual experiences let clients explore properties as if they were already built, with a high level of interactivity and customization.

Because of this innovation-driven approach, The Boundary stands among the most forward-thinking visualization studios in the world.
